THE Government has commissioned further work to consider the feasibility and impact of the proposed M6 Expressway.

The concept was announced last year as an alternative to the planned widening of the M6 between Birmingham and Manchester.

It would provide a tolled two-lane expressway, as opposed to the widening of the existing motorway by one lane, but could cause less disruption to traffic during construction.

The Highways Agency will now carry out ‘detailed development work’ on both options with a decision being made next year.
